Ideal Model: I consider the ideal model where there is no channel
ISI, asynchronism, or non-orthogonal spreading codes and an SNR
of 50 dB. We expect the fixed receivers to perform very
closely to one another in this situation. All the other parameters
used in this simulation are listed in table 5.1.
Figure 5.1 shows the squared output error for the
matched filter, MMSE, and zero-forcing detectors. They are almost
indistinguishable from one another.

These results follow from the derivations of the detectors.
Under the ideal conditions both the zero-forcing and MMSE detectors
converge to the matched filter receiver. To see that they actually
converge to the same detector, we can also compare the detector impulse
responses.
